The LORD tells Abram not to be afraid and that he will be Abram's shield and great reward. God tells Abram that his descendants will be slaves in a foreign land for 400 years but will then leave with great possessions. God establishes a covenant with Abram, promising the land from Egypt to the Euphrates River to his descendants. The LORD calls on Jerusalem to give themselves no rest until Jerusalem is established and praised. God promises to no longer give the people's grain and wine to their enemies, and that those who gather the harvest will eat and praise the LORD in his sanctuary. The LORD proclaims to prepare the way for his people and the redemption of Zion.
